Get started187 Ruskin Avenue is a four-bedroom detached house in Rogerstone, Newport, Newport (NP10 0AB). It has a recorded floor area of 149 m² (around 1604 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1976-1982 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(July 2024) shows a D (score 68),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since June 2012.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Poor to Good and lighting went from Good to Very Good; while window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 81), a 2-band jump. Records show the property has been extended at some point in its history.
At 149 m² the property is well over the postcode median (111 m² across 12 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. 2 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ension and a porch,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Today's modelled estimate of £482,000 is 31%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£229/sq ft) was about 34.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old January 2021 for £368,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
